Dealing With the Knocked-Out Tooth



If you have knocked senseless a tooth, manage it thoroughly to boost the possibilities of successful reattachment. First, find click for source and choose it up by the crown, avoiding touching the root. It's crucial to maintain the tooth moist, so if possible, attempt to carefully place it back right into the outlet.

If that's not possible, keep the tooth in a container with milk or your saliva to maintain it hydrated. Keep in mind not to scrub or clean the tooth with any chemicals, as this can damage the fragile tissues required for reattachment.

Prevent wrapping the tooth in cells or towel, as this can bring about dehydration. Time is essential, so look for dental treatment promptly. The longer the tooth is out of its outlet, the lower the opportunities of successful reimplantation.

Immediate Emergency Treatment Tips



Begin by gently washing your mouth with lukewarm water to clean up the location around the knocked-out tooth. This will aid remove any dust or debris that may be present. Take care not to scrub or touch the root of the tooth, as this can cause additional damages.

Next off, when possible, try to put the tooth back right into its socket. Hold it in place by delicately attacking down on a clean item of gauze or towel. If you can't reinsert the tooth, don't compel it. Rather, keep it damp by putting it in a mug of milk or saline remedy. Stay clear of saving the tooth in water as it can harm the root cells.

To take care of any type of blood loss, apply mild stress to the location making use of a tidy gauze or cloth. You can likewise apply a cool compress to decrease swelling and soothe pain. Bear in mind to take over the counter pain medication as needed.
